Frank A. Nixon, 90, died Wednesday, August 18th, at his home. Born in Trenton, Frank was raised in Lambertville and moved to W. Amwell Twp. in 1956, living these last five years in New Hope, PA.

A longtime member of Old Rocks Church in W. Amwell, Frank retired from Public Service Electric and Gas Company in 1992 after forty-one years of employment. He was a life member of the W. Amwell Fire Company and the Masonic Lodge in Stockton.

Son of late Chester and Emily Wesner Nixon, and brother of the late Frederick R Nixon. He is survived by his wife of seventy years, Barbara Naylor Nixon, his children Patricia Payton and her husband Michael, Fred Nixon and his wife Linda, Robert Nixon and his wife Ruth, his seven grandchildren, Matthew, Jason, and Joseph Payton, Christina Nixon, Jenna McGann, Sarah Manseau, Frank Nixon and seven great grandchildren.
